XSERVERでデータベースを作成する方法をお探しですか?
本記事では、初心者の方でも簡単にデータベースを作成できる手順を、分かりやすく解説します。
WordPressサイトの構築やPHPアプリケーションの開発に欠かせないデータベース作成のコツをマスターしましょう。
当サイトでは、巷にある副業案件や投資案件などを様々な角度から検証し、多くの人が被害に遭わないようにするため、随時記事を更新しています。 もし気になる副業・投資案件がある場合、お気軽にご連絡いただければ、調査した上でご報告いたします。 気になる副業案件があるので検証してほしい方、おすすめの副業を教えてほしい方はこちら↓へどうぞ。
この記事の目次
XSERVERでデータベース作成が必要な理由と基礎知識
データベース作成の手順に入る前に、XSERVERでデータベースが必要な理由と基礎知識について押さえておきましょう。
- WordPressサイトの構築にはデータベースが必須
- PHPアプリケーションの開発にもデータベースが重要
- XSERVERではMySQLデータベースが利用可能
- データベース作成は3つの主要ステップで完了
- サーバーパネルから簡単に操作可能
- ユーザー作成とデータベース作成は別々のプロセス
- アクセス権限の設定で安全性を確保
- 作成したデータベース情報の管理が重要
XSERVERでデータベースを作成する主な目的は、WordPressサイトの構築やPHPアプリケーションの開発です。
これらのウェブプロジェクトでは、データを効率的に保存し管理するためにデータベースが不可欠です。
XSERVERでは、広く使われているMySQLデータベースを利用することができます。
データベース作成は、一見複雑に思えるかもしれませんが、実際には3つの主要ステップで完了します。
XSERVERのサーバーパネルを使えば、GUIで簡単に操作できるので、コマンドラインの知識がなくても問題ありません。
注意すべき点として、ユーザー作成とデータベース作成は別々のプロセスであることです。
これにより、複数のデータベースに対して同じユーザーを使用したり、逆に1つのデータベースに複数のユーザーを設定したりと、柔軟な管理が可能になります。
また、アクセス権限の設定を適切に行うことで、データベースのセキュリティを確保できます。
作成したデータベースの情報は、後々の利用のために適切に管理しておくことが重要です。
MySQLユーザーの作成手順
データベース作成の第一歩は、MySQLユーザーの作成です。
以下の手順に従って、簡単にユーザーを作成できます。
まず、XSERVERのサーバーパネルにログインします。
ログイン後、左側のメニューから「MySQL設定」を選択し、さらに「MySQLユーザ追加」をクリックします。
次に表示される画面で、新しいMySQLユーザーのIDとパスワードを入力します。
ユーザーIDは覚えやすいものを選びますが、セキュリティのため、他人が推測しにくいものにしましょう。
パスワードは強力なものを設定することが重要です。
大文字、小文字、数字、特殊文字を組み合わせた12文字以上のパスワードを推奨します。
入力が完了したら、「確認画面へ進む」ボタンをクリックします。
確認画面で入力内容を再度チェックし、問題なければ「追加する」ボタンを押してユーザーの作成を完了させます。
このプロセスで作成したユーザー情報は、後でデータベースにアクセスする際に必要になるので、安全な場所に記録しておくことをお忘れなく。
ユーザー作成が完了したら、次はいよいよデータベースの作成に進みます。
MySQLデータベースの作成ステップ
MySQLユーザーの作成が完了したら、次はデータベースの作成に移ります。
以下の手順に従って、簡単にデータベースを作成できます。
まず、サーバーパネルの左側のメニューから「MySQL設定」を選択し、今度は「MySQL追加」をクリックします。
新しい画面が表示されたら、作成するデータベースの名前を入力します。
データベース名は、後で識別しやすいように、プロジェクトに関連した名前をつけるのがおすすめです。
次に、文字コードを選択します。
通常は、デフォルトの「UTF-8」のままで問題ありません。
UTF-8は、多言語対応が可能な文字コードで、ほとんどの場合これで十分です。
特別な理由がない限り、この設定を変更する必要はありません。
入力が完了したら、「確認画面へ進む」ボタンをクリックします。
確認画面では、入力した情報が正しいかどうかを再度チェックします。
問題がなければ、「追加する」ボタンを押してデータベースの作成を完了させます。
このプロセスで作成したデータベース名も、後で必要になるので記録しておきましょう。
データベースの作成が完了したら、最後のステップであるアクセス権限の設定に進みます。
ユーザーへのアクセス権限追加方法
データベースとユーザーの作成が完了したら、最後のステップとして、作成したユーザーにデータベースへのアクセス権限を付与する必要があります。
この手順を踏むことで、指定したユーザーがデータベースを利用できるようになります。
まず、サーバーパネルの左側のメニューから「MySQL設定」を選択し、「MySQL一覧」をクリックします。
ここでは、作成したすべてのデータベースの一覧が表示されます。
次に、アクセス権限を設定したいデータベースを見つけ、その行の「アクセス権未所有ユーザ」欄を確認します。
ここに、先ほど作成したMySQLユーザーが表示されているはずです。
そのユーザーを選択し、「追加」ボタンをクリックします。
この操作により、選択したユーザーが「アクセス権所有ユーザ」欄に移動します。
これで、そのユーザーがデータベースにアクセスできるようになりました。
アクセス権限の設定は、セキュリティの観点から非常に重要です。
必要最小限のユーザーにのみアクセス権限を付与することで、データベースの安全性を高めることができます。
また、複数のプロジェクトを運用している場合は、プロジェクトごとに異なるユーザーを使用することで、万が一の際のリスクを分散させることができます。
データベース情報の管理と活用方法
データベースの作成が完了したら、次は作成したデータベースの情報を適切に管理し、活用する方法について考えましょう。
正しい情報管理は、スムーズなウェブ開発と安全なデータベース運用の鍵となります。
まず、作成したデータベースの情報を安全な場所に記録しておくことが重要です。
具体的には以下の情報を控えておきましょう:
- MySQLホスト名(例:mysql〇〇.xserver.jp)
- MySQLデータベース名
- MySQLユーザーID
- MySQLユーザーのパスワード
これらの情報は、WordPressのインストールやPHPアプリケーションの開発時に必要となります。
特に、wp-config.phpファイルの設定時には、これらの情報を正確に入力する必要があります。
情報の記録方法としては、暗号化されたパスワードマネージャーの使用をおすすめします。
これにより、情報を安全に保管しつつ、必要なときに素早くアクセスすることができます。
単純なテキストファイルでの保存は避け、セキュリティを考慮した方法を選択しましょう。
また、これらの情報は定期的に更新することをお勧めします。
特にパスワードは、3〜6ヶ月ごとに変更するのが良いでしょう。
パスワードを変更する際は、サーバーパネルでの変更だけでなく、WordPress等の設定ファイルも忘れずに更新してください。
トラブルシューティング:よくある問題と解決策
データベース作成の過程で問題が発生することもあります。
ここでは、よくある問題とその解決策について説明します。
これらの知識があれば、トラブルに遭遇しても慌てずに対処できるでしょう。
1. データベース作成時にエラーが発生する場合
これは多くの場合、データベース名やユーザー名に使用できない文字を使っていることが原因です。
アルファベット、数字、アンダースコアのみを使用し、特殊文字や空白を避けてください。
2. ユーザーがデータベースにアクセスできない場合
アクセス権限が正しく設定されているか確認してください。
「MySQL一覧」画面で、該当のデータベースの「アクセス権所有ユーザ」欄に目的のユーザーが表示されているか確認しましょう。
3. WordPressのインストール時にデータベース接続エラーが発生する場合
wp-config.phpファイルに記入したデータベース情報が正確かどうか再確認してください。
特に、ホスト名、データベース名、ユーザー名、パスワードに誤りがないか注意深くチェックしましょう。
4. 「最大データベース数に達しました」というエラーが表示される場合
契約しているプランのデータベース作成上限に達している可能性があります。
不要なデータベースを削除するか、より多くのデータベースを作成できる上位プランへの変更を検討してください。
5. パスワードを忘れた場合
サーバーパネルから新しいパスワードを設定できます。
「MySQL設定」→「MySQLユーザ一覧」から該当のユーザーを選び、パスワードを変更してください。
変更後は、WordPressなどの設定ファイルも更新することを忘れずに。
実はこの記事を執筆している僕自身も、詐欺まがいの副業案件に騙されて失敗したことがあります。 そのときは悔しさのあまり手のひらが出血するほど爪を食い込ませてしまい、本当にむなしく感じました。 だからこそ、僕と同じように騙される人を一人でも減らしたいと思っています。 また、僕は胸を張って語れる壮絶な過去や輝かしい逆転ストーリーを持っていませんが、平凡に育ったからこそ悩むような、今となってはくだらないコンプレックスを長年持っていました。 そのコンプレックスに悩み続けてどうだったのか、どうやって打開したのか、そしてそれが稼ぐことにどう活きているのかについて、プロフィールに書いていますので、よろしければご覧ください。
XSERVERデータベース活用のベストプラクティス
XSERVERでデータベースを効果的に活用するためには、いくつかのベストプラクティスを押さえておくことが重要です。
これらの実践により、安全で効率的なデータベース運用が可能になります。
1. 定期的なバックアップ
データの損失を防ぐため、定期的にデータベースのバックアップを取ることが重要です。
XSERVERのサーバーパネルには自動バックアップ機能がありますが、重要なデータは手動でもバックアップを取っておくと安心です。
2. セキュリティの強化
強力なパスワードを使用し、定期的に変更することでセキュリティを高めましょう。
また、必要最小限のユーザーにのみアクセス権を付与し、不要になったユーザーは速やかに削除することも大切です。
3. パフォーマンスの最適化
定期的にデータベースの最適化を行うことで、パフォーマンスを維持できます。
不要なデータの削除や、インデックスの適切な設定などが効果的です。
4. モニタリングとログの確認
定期的にデータベースの状態をチェックし、異常がないか確認しましょう。
また、ログを確認することで、潜在的な問題を早期に発見できます。
5. バージョン管理
MySQLのバージョンアップデートが提供された場合は、適切なタイミングでアップデートを行いましょう。
ただし、アップデート前には必ずバックアップを取っておくことが重要です。
6. 適切なデータベース設計
効率的なデータ管理のために、適切なテーブル設計とインデックス設定を行いましょう。
正規化を適切に行い、データの重複を最小限に抑えることで、データの整合性を保ち、ストレージの使用効率を高めることができます。
また、頻繁に使用されるクエリに対してインデックスを設定することで、検索速度を大幅に向上させることができます。
7. クエリの最適化
データベースへの負荷を軽減するために、クエリの最適化は非常に重要です。
不必要に複雑なクエリや、大量のデータを一度に取得するクエリは避け、必要最小限のデータのみを効率的に取得するようにしましょう。
特に、WordPressサイトでは、プラグインによって非効率なクエリが発生することがあるので、定期的にクエリの監視と最適化を行うことをおすすめします。
8. データベース容量の管理
XSERVERの各プランにはデータベースの容量制限があります。
定期的にデータベースのサイズをチェックし、不要なデータを削除したり、大きなテーブルを分割したりすることで、容量を効率的に管理しましょう。
特に、ログテーブルやセッションテーブルは時間とともに肥大化する傾向があるので、注意が必要です。
まとめ:XSERVERでのデータベース作成と管理のポイント
XSERVERでのデータベース作成と管理について、主要なポイントを振り返りましょう。
まず、データベース作成の3つの主要ステップ(MySQLユーザーの作成、データベースの作成、アクセス権限の設定)を正確に行うことが重要です。
次に、作成したデータベースの情報を安全に管理し、適切に活用することが大切です。
また、トラブルシューティングの知識を持っておくことで、問題が発生しても迅速に対応できます。
最後に、ベストプラクティスを実践することで、より安全で効率的なデータベース運用が可能になります。
これらのポイントを押さえておけば、XSERVERでのデータベース管理を効果的に行うことができるでしょう。
データベースは、ウェブサイトやアプリケーションの重要な基盤となります。
適切な管理と運用を心がけることで、安定したサービスの提供と、ユーザー体験の向上につながります。
XSERVERの機能を最大限に活用し、効果的なデータベース運用を実現してください。
当サイトのご紹介
当サイトでは、巷にある副業・投資案件を検証し、本当に稼ぎやすいものだけを厳選して紹介しています。
稼げるコンテンツを無料で覗いてみませんか? 完全無料で副業に取り組んでみたいなら、当サイトの完全無料コンテンツDoor to Beneficial Space(DBS)をぜひ手に取ってみてください。 僕のDBSを実践するだけでも、月5万~10万円以上稼ぐこともできます! メールアドレスとニックネーム(イニシャルでもOK)以外の個人情報は一切なしで入手できますので、興味ある方は今すぐこちら↓からチェックしてみてください。 他にも無料・有料で取り組める副業案件(商材)はたくさんあります。 たとえば、先日レビューしたデータエントリーホームワークという副業商材。 有料ではありますが、Google Documentでの文字入力をベースに稼ぐノウハウが解説されています。 DEHで実践する内容は僕も熟知していますし、特典やサポートもありますので、興味ある方はぜひレビューページをご覧ください。
「自分の現状に合わせた投資や副業のおすすめを手っ取り早く教えてほしい!」という方は、僕のLINEを登録して聞いてもらえれば相談に乗りますので、お気軽に連絡くださいね。